Choosing the right computer for your Network Video Recorder (NVR) and surveillance system monitoring is crucial for smooth operation and efficient management. The demands vary greatly depending on the scale of your system – a small home setup with a handful of cameras has drastically different requirements than a large-scale commercial deployment with hundreds of high-resolution cameras. This guide will help you select a suitable PC build based on your surveillance needs, considering factors like processor power, RAM, storage, and graphics capabilities. We'll avoid recommending specific pre-built systems as their specifications vary widely and are often overpriced for surveillance applications. Instead, we'll focus on component choices for building your own, allowing for greater customization and cost-effectiveness.
Understanding the Demands of Surveillance Monitoring
Surveillance monitoring places unique demands on a computer system. The primary task is decoding and displaying video streams from multiple cameras simultaneously. This process is computationally intensive, especially with high-resolution cameras (e.g., 4K) and high frame rates. Other factors impacting performance include:
Number of Cameras: More cameras mean a higher processing load.
Camera Resolution: Higher resolution (e.g., 1080p, 4K) demands significantly more processing power.
Frame Rate: Higher frame rates (frames per second, or FPS) require more processing power for smoother video.
Compression Codec: Different codecs (H.264, H.265/HEVC) have varying computational requirements. H.265 is generally more efficient, requiring less processing power for the same quality.
Analytics: If your NVR software utilizes advanced analytics such as motion detection, facial recognition, or license plate recognition, this adds further processing overhead.
Storage Capacity: Continuous recording generates a substantial amount of data, requiring significant storage capacity (HDDs or SSDs).
Component Recommendations for Different Surveillance Scales
Small Home Setup (1-4 Cameras, 1080p):
Processor (CPU): AMD Ryzen 5 5600G or Intel Core i5-12400. These APUs (integrated graphics) often suffice for small setups. Avoid focusing solely on clock speed; look for a CPU with a good number of cores and threads.
RAM: 8GB DDR4 or DDR5 RAM. More is always better, but 8GB is usually sufficient for small setups.
Storage: 1-2 TB HDD or SSD. SSDs offer faster access speeds but are more expensive per GB.
Motherboard: Choose a motherboard compatible with your chosen CPU and RAM.
Operating System: Windows 10 or Windows 11 (64-bit).
Medium-Sized Business Setup (5-16 Cameras, 1080p or Mix of 1080p/4K):
Processor (CPU): AMD Ryzen 7 5800X or Intel Core i7-12700K. A more powerful CPU is necessary to handle more cameras and higher resolutions.
RAM: 16GB DDR4 or DDR5 RAM. Increased RAM is crucial for handling multiple video streams efficiently.
Storage: 4-8 TB HDDs or a combination of SSDs and HDDs. Consider using SSDs for the operating system and frequently accessed data for faster performance.
Graphics Card (GPU): While not strictly necessary, a dedicated GPU (e.g., NVIDIA GeForce GTX 1660 or AMD Radeon RX 6600) can significantly improve performance, especially with higher-resolution cameras and analytics.
Motherboard: Choose a motherboard compatible with your chosen CPU, RAM, and GPU (if using one).
Operating System: Windows 10 or Windows 11 (64-bit).
Large-Scale Commercial Setup (16+ Cameras, High-Resolution):
Processor (CPU): AMD Ryzen 9 5900X or Intel Core i9-12900K. High-core-count CPUs are essential for managing numerous high-resolution streams.
RAM: 32GB or more DDR4 or DDR5 RAM. Sufficient RAM is crucial for preventing performance bottlenecks.
Storage: Multiple high-capacity HDDs (RAID configuration recommended for redundancy and performance) or a combination of high-capacity SSDs and HDDs. Consider using NVMe SSDs for even faster performance.
Graphics Card (GPU): A dedicated high-performance GPU (e.g., NVIDIA RTX 3070 or AMD Radeon RX 6700 XT or higher) is strongly recommended for smooth playback and efficient processing of high-resolution streams and analytics.
Motherboard: A high-end motherboard capable of supporting the chosen components.
Operating System: Windows 10 or Windows 11 (64-bit).
Important Considerations:
Power Supply: Ensure your power supply unit (PSU) has sufficient wattage to handle all components.
Cooling: Adequate cooling is crucial, especially for high-performance systems. Consider using a CPU cooler and case fans.
Network Connectivity: Ensure your network infrastructure can handle the bandwidth demands of multiple high-resolution video streams.
NVR Software Compatibility: Check the system requirements of your chosen NVR software before making any purchases.
This guide provides a starting point for choosing a computer for your surveillance system. Remember to adjust the specifications based on your specific needs and budget. Always consult your NVR software's documentation for precise system requirements before making any final decisions.
